Level Changes Of Vascular Endothelial Growth Factor-C,SDF-1 And SIP In Patients With Heart Failure And Their Clinical Significance

Objective:To observe the changes of serum levels of vascular endothelial growth factor-C(VEGF-C),stromal cell-derived factor-1(SDF-1),sphingosine 1-phosphate(S1P)in patients with heart failure(HF)and different degrees of heart function,and to evaluate their diagnostic significance for heart failure.Methods:Eighty patients with heart failure hospitalized in department of cardiovascular medicine,first affiliated hospital of nanchang university were selected for echocardiographic examination.According to the classification criteria of Chinese Guidelines for Diagnosis and Treatment of Heart Failure 2018,HF patients were divided into three groups: heart failure with reduced ejection fraction(HFrEF,23 cases),heart failure with intermediate ejection fraction(HFmrEF,17 cases)and heart failure with preserved ejection fraction(HFpEF,40 cases).Forty-six patients with normal cardiac function in the same period were taken as control group.The levels of vascular endothelial growth factor-C,SDF-1 and S1 P were measured in all subjects.Results:1.The levels of SIP,SDF-1 and VEGF-C in the heart failure group were significantly lower than those in the control group(P < 0.05).Compared with HFpEF and HFmrEF,the levels of SIP and SDF in HFrEF group were lower(P < 0.05),and the difference was statistically significant.There was no significant difference in the levels of VEGF-C between HFpEF,HFmrEF and HFrEF groups(P > 0.05).There was no significant difference in the levels of SIP and SDF between HFpEF and HFmrEF groups(P > 0.05).2.Compared with the control group,the uric acid(URIC),homocysteine(HCY),left atrial anteroposterior diameter(LAD),left ventricular end diastolic diameter(LVEDD),mitral annular velocity ratio(E/e'),N-terminal pro-brain natriuretic peptide(NT-proBNP)values in HFpEF group were higher than those in the control group,while the value of high density lipoprotein(HDL),left ventricular ejection fraction(LVEF%)was lower than that of control group,and the difference was statistically significant(P < 0.05);the value of uric acid,HCY,LAD,LVEDD,E/e',NT-proBNP in HFmrEF group was higher than that of control group,while the value of HDL and LVEF% was lower than that of control group,and the difference was statistically significant(P < 0.05);the value of uric acid,HCY,LAD,LVED,E/e',NT-proBNP in HFrEF group was higher than that of control group,and the value of HDL and LVEF% was lower than that of control group.The difference was statistically significant(P < 0.05).3.Correlation analysis: Serum SIP,SDF-1 and VEGF-C levels were positively correlated with HDL and LVEF% values(P < 0.05),negatively correlated with LAD,LVEDD and E/e'(P < 0.05).SDF-1 was positively correlated with SIP(p < 0.05),and VEGF-C was positively correlated with SIP and SDF-1(P < 0.05).4.The results of ROC curve showed that the area under SIP,SDF,VEGF-C and NT-proBNP were all between 0.5 and 1.0,suggesting that SIP had better diagnostic value,among which SIP had the best diagnostic value for HF.The area under the cue curve of the combined four biomarkers was larger than the single detection value.Conclusions:1.Lymphangiogenic factors such as SIP,SDF-1 and VEGF-C are involved in the process of heart failure,and their serum concentration may be related to the degree of cardiac compensation.2.SIP,SDF-1 and vascular endothelial growth factor-C may play a positive regulatory role in improving cardiac function.3.S1 P and HDL may have synergistic effects in reducing cardiovascular risk events.4.The combined detection of SIP,SDF-1,VEGF-C and NT-proBNP has good diagnostic value for heart failure.
